当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

阿里云的对象存储oss怎么用,阿里云对象存储OSS图片预览详解,操作步骤与技巧分享

阿里云的对象存储oss怎么用,阿里云对象存储OSS图片预览详解,操作步骤与技巧分享

阿里云OSS对象存储支持图片预览,操作简便,上传图片至OSS;在图片URL后添加预览参数;设置URL签名以保障安全,掌握相关技巧,轻松实现图片预览。...

阿里云OSS对象存储支持图片预览,操作简便,上传图片至OSS;在图片URL后添加预览参数;设置URL签名以保障安全,掌握相关技巧,轻松实现图片预览。

阿里云对象存储oss简介

阿里云的对象存储oss怎么用,阿里云对象存储OSS图片预览详解,操作步骤与技巧分享

图片来源于网络,如有侵权联系删除

阿里云对象存储(Object Storage Service,简称OSS)是阿里云提供的一种云存储服务,用于存储和管理大量的非结构化数据,如图片、视频、文档等,OSS具有高可靠性、高可用性、可扩展性等特点,可以帮助用户轻松实现海量数据的存储和访问。

阿里云对象存储OSS图片预览方法

使用浏览器预览

(1)登录阿里云管理控制台,选择“对象存储OSS”服务。

(2)进入OSS控制台后,找到需要预览的Bucket,点击进入。

(3)在Bucket中找到需要预览的图片,点击图片名称旁边的“预览”按钮。

(4)浏览器会自动打开图片,您可以在浏览器中查看图片。

使用图片URL预览

(1)登录阿里云管理控制台,选择“对象存储OSS”服务。

(2)进入OSS控制台后,找到需要预览的Bucket,点击进入。

(3)在Bucket中找到需要预览的图片,点击图片名称旁边的“复制URL”按钮。

(4)将复制的图片URL粘贴到浏览器地址栏中,按回车键,即可在浏览器中预览图片。

使用SDK预览

阿里云的对象存储oss怎么用,阿里云对象存储OSS图片预览详解,操作步骤与技巧分享

图片来源于网络,如有侵权联系删除

阿里云提供了多种编程语言的SDK,方便开发者集成OSS服务,以下以Java SDK为例,演示如何使用SDK预览图片。

(1)在阿里云官网下载并安装Java SDK。

(2)在项目中引入SDK依赖。

<dependency>
    <groupId>com.aliyun.oss</groupId>
    <artifactId>aliyun-sdk-oss</artifactId>
    <version>3.10.2</version>
</dependency>

(3)编写代码实现图片预览。

import com.aliyun.oss.OSS;
import com.aliyun.oss.OSSClientBuilder;
import com.aliyun.oss.model.OSSObject;
public class OssPreview {
    public static void main(String[] args) {
        // 阿里云账号的AccessKey ID
        String accessKeyId = "yourAccessKeyId";
        // 阿里云账号的AccessKey Secret
        String accessKeySecret = "yourAccessKeySecret";
        // 阿里云OSS的Endpoint
        String endpoint = "yourEndpoint";
        // 需要预览的Bucket名称
        String bucketName = "yourBucketName";
        // 需要预览的图片名称
        String objectName = "yourObjectName";
        // 创建OSS客户端
        OSS ossClient = new OSSClientBuilder().build(endpoint, accessKeyId, accessKeySecret);
        try {
            // 获取图片对象
            OSSObject ossObject = ossClient.getObject(bucketName, objectName);
            // 获取图片输入流
            InputStream inputStream = ossObject.getObjectContent();
            // 将图片输入流转换为图片URL
            String imageUrl = ossClient.generatePresignedUrl(bucketName, objectName, 3600);
            // 输出图片URL
            System.out.println("图片预览URL:" + imageUrl);
            // 关闭OSS客户端
            ossClient.shutdown();
        } catch (Exception e) {
            e.printStackTrace();
        }
    }
}

运行上述代码,即可获取图片预览URL,将其复制到浏览器地址栏中,即可预览图片。

阿里云对象存储OSS图片预览技巧

  1. 使用CDN加速:将OSS中的图片资源通过CDN加速,可以大大提高图片加载速度。

  2. 设置图片格式:在图片上传时,可以根据需求设置图片格式,如JPEG、PNG等。

  3. 使用图片处理:阿里云OSS提供了图片处理功能,可以对图片进行裁剪、缩放、水印等操作。

  4. 图片防盗链:开启OSS的防盗链功能,可以防止图片被非法盗用。

本文详细介绍了阿里云对象存储OSS图片预览的方法和技巧,通过使用浏览器预览、图片URL预览、SDK预览等方式,用户可以方便地预览OSS中的图片资源,本文还分享了图片预览的技巧,帮助用户提高图片预览体验,希望对您有所帮助!

黑狐家游戏

发表评论

最新文章